- Create and maintain optimal universal identity and MDM architecture.
- Assemble, manage, and ensure the quality of the commonwealth's inventory of unique identities, including both individuals and organizations.
- Manage record de-duplication workflows and process matching cases that require manual resolution.
- Manage data enrichment functions of supported solutions to improve matching capabilities and enhance the value of existing data.
- Manage and maintain connections with RESTful and other third-party APIs.
- Provide technical assistance to the PALDS team with assembling large, complex data sets that meet functional / non-functional business area requirements.
- Identify, design, and implement internal process improvements: automating manual processes, optimizing data delivery, re-designing infrastructure for greater scalability, etc.
- Work with stakeholders including the Executive, Data, Design, and Support teams to assist with data-related technical issues and support their data infrastructure needs.
- Keep data separated and secure across Agency boundaries such as data centers and cloud regions.
- Create data tools for analytics and data scientist team members that assist them in building and optimizing data products needed to support ongoing operations and data-driven decision making.
- Work with data and analytics professionals to strive for greater functionality in our data systems.
- Experience implementing and maintaining large-scale universal identity solutions, covering millions of unique identities and linking records across multiple source systems.
- Experience implementing and maintaining MDM solutions as part of an enterprise-scale centralized data hub.
- Experience with managing and maintaining connections with third party RESTful APIs.
- Advanced working SQL knowledge and experience working with relational databases, query authoring (SQL) as well as working familiarity with a variety of databases.
- Experience building and optimizing 'big data' data pipelines, architectures, and data sets.
- Experience performing root cause analysis on internal and external data and processes to answer specific business questions and identify opportunities for improvement.
- Strong analytic skills related to working with unstructured datasets.
- Experience building processes supporting data transformation, data structures, metadata, dependency, and workload management.
- A successful history of manipulating, processing, and extracting value from large, disconnected datasets.
- Working knowledge of message queuing, stream processing, and highly scalable 'big data' data stores.
- Strong project management and organizational skills.
- Experience supporting and working with cross-functional teams in a dynamic environment.
- We are looking for a candidate with 5-7+ years of experience in a Senior Data Architect/Engineer role, who has attained a degree in Computer Science, Statistics, Informatics, Information Systems, or another quantitative field. They should also have experience using the following software/tools:
- Experience with universal identity and MDM tools: Verato, Tamr, Informatica, Talend, etc.
- Experience with big data tools: Hadoop, Spark, Kafka, etc.
- Experience with relational SQL and NoSQL databases, including Oracle, MS SQL Server, Postgres, Cassandra, etc.
- Experience with data pipeline and workflow management tools: Azkaban, Luigi, Airflow, etc.
- Experience with data integration services solutions from vendors such as Informatica, MuleSoft, Talend, TIBCO, etc.
- Experience with cloud-based data services such as AWS (EC2, Glue, EMR, RDS, Redshift, etc.) and/or Azure (Azure SQL, Data Factory, Synapse, Databricks, etc.)
- Experience with stream-processing systems: Kinesis, Storm, Spark-Streaming, etc.
- Experience with object-oriented/object function scripting languages: Python, R, Java, C++, Scala, etc.

Senior Data Architect/EngineerJob Overview
The Commonwealth of Pennsylvania is looking for a Senior Data Architect/Engineer to join its team of analytics professionals to support its Pennsylvania Longitudinal Data System (PALDS) data integration services as well as system deployment and management efforts. The hire will be responsible for implementing and maintaining universal identity and master data management (MDM) solutions, as well as supporting the integration of these solutions into the architecture of an enterprise centralized data hub for the Commonwealth. The ideal candidate has extensive experience designing and building architecture for universal identity and MDM solutions and enjoys optimizing data systems and building them from the ground up. The Senior Data Architect/Engineer will support our application developers, database architects, data analysts, and data scientists on data initiatives and will ensure optimal data delivery architecture is consistent throughout ongoing projects. The Senior Data Architect/Engineer will play a key role in Commonwealth initiatives to master and match records across multiple source systems, enabling a more seamless user experience with Commonwealth services and enhancing an enterprise research program leveraging longitudinal data. They must be self-directed and comfortable supporting the data needs of multiple teams, systems, and products. They must also be comfortable with supporting data conversions associated with system modernization and/or replacement efforts. The right candidate will be excited by the prospect of optimizing the Commonwealth's longitudinal data architecture to support our next generation of data initiatives.
